6.0.45 Buy 6 Plain Calvinklein Online | Next UK

Products Found

 (103)

Clear All Filters

Calvin Klein White Ecru Relaxed 100% Cotton Long Sleeve Shirt (F54395) | £85
Calvin Klein White Relaxed 100% Cotton Long Sleeve Shirt (F54383) | £85
Calvin Klein White 100% Cotton Embroidery Stretch V-Neck T-Shirt (E42039) | £35